About Rupert Roberts

 

Born at Marsh Harbour, Abaco on May 28, 1937. He moved to Nassau at the age of 11 where he attended Government High School in Nassau Court.

 

Rupert attended many Management and Sales courses in Nassau and the U.S.A. including the Dale Carnegie Sales and Public Speaking Courses.

 

He was first employed by City Meat Market, owned by the late Stafford Sands, Sr. as a clerk and typist in the warehouse in Palmdale.

 

He later took a position in the accounts department down town, corner of Bay and East Streets. A few years later at the age of 24 he was promoted to General Manager. After serving as General Manager of City Markets and Nassau Food Stores for 5 years he left to venture into the business world for himself.

 

He opened his the first Super Value on East Street in April, 1965 with the mission of "putting food on the Bahamian table at the best possible price". The chain grew along with the Bahamas to 11 stores and a staff of 500 employees.

 

Numerous endeavors followed including banking, real estate and the Bimini Sands Resort & Marina development. Rupert has assisted in many charitable causes and has received the highest award in Rotary- The Paul Harris Award, the Distinguished Citizen's Award by the Chamber of Commerce and also the Silver Jubilee Award in Business from the Government of the Bahamas. In January 2004 he received the honor officer of the Most Excellent Order of the British Empire (OBE). In May 2005 he received the CEE Global Awards for Ethics & Excellence. In June 2005 he received the Outstanding Service Award by the Margaret McDonald Policy Management and Administration Centre.

 

Rupert was brought up in the Brethren faith and attended Central Gospel Chapel, Dowdeswell Street and Shirley Heights Gospel Chapel.

 

Married to the former Margaret Jewers of Nassau, the marriage produced three children, Richard, Judy & Candy and two grandchildren, Paige & Patrick.

 

Rupert enjoys boating, swimming, tennis & reading in his spare time.
